Participation

The participation of university members and other interest groups is a relevant component of climate protection and sustainability work at the University of Oldenburg. The climate protection management team offers specific opportunities for interested parties to get involved, such as the Green Team and the Sustainability Sounding Board.

Sustainability Sounding Board

The idea

The Sustainability Sounding Board will take place for the first time at the UOL in the summer semester 2025. In future, the meetings will be offered once a semester and invitations will be issued to the university public. The current and planned activities on the topic of sustainability at the University of Oldenburg will be presented in this board. Topic-specific discussion impulses are also offered. Participants can also ask questions and make suggestions in this context. Those interested in sustainability at the university can network and exchange ideas with each other. In this way, current or upcoming projects can be taken forward or new projects can be developed together.

Green Team

An increasing number of university members are interested in getting involved in specific sustainability projects on campus. In order to reach and involve these people in a targeted manner, the Climate Protection Management offers a so-called "Green Team". This is a non-binding mailing list whose subscribers are regularly contacted and invited to participate in smaller, tangible projects (e.g. providing nesting boxes on campus). In addition, the Green Team serves as a networking platform so that interested parties can find other supporters for their own projects and, if necessary, implement them independently. There is a direct link to climate protection management and financial support is possible via the sustainability program line. The Green Team is supervised by the Climate Protection Management.

Climate Newsletter

The climate newsletter reports on sustainability activities at the University of Oldenburg in more or less regular sections in short format. In addition, the climate action management team provides information on events, reports on project progress or announces the start or completion of measures.
